I am trying to help you become aware of the great treasure you
possess, which is your potential. I have addressed millions of people
on this issue of living effectively. Repeatedly I have stressed that it
is better to have never been born than to live and not fulfill the purpose
for which you were given life. This truth is echoed in
Ecclesiastes 6:3-6.
A man may have a hundred children and live many years; yet no
matter how long he lives, if he cannot enjoy his prosperity and does
not receive proper burial, I say that a stillborn child is better off than
he. It comes without meaning, it departs in darkness, and in darkness
its name is shrouded. Though it never saw the sun or knew anything,
it has more rest than does that man.
This passage asserts that it would be better for an individual
never to have been born than for him to live on this planet many
years and not fulfill the purpose for which God gave him birth. In
essence, when you become aware of the tremendous potential that
resides within you, you are obligated to release that wealth to the
world around you.
